The Jenny Lin Foundation (www.jennylinfoundation.org) is a non-profit charitable organization established in 1994 following the tragic murder of Jennifer Lin, a musically talented, well liked, straight A middle school student.  Its mission is to promote child safety and youth music education.  Each year, it offers a six-week youth music camp to middle and high school students in the Bay Area free of charge.  It also organizes child safety events to increase safety awareness for school age children such as child safety fairs, safety art contests and safety books.  In addition, each year it awards multiple scholarships to students with outstanding music and academic achievements.
